Welcome back this week for Stamp-n-doodle Wednesday!!! The challenge this week is Embossing, either Wet or Dry Embossing will do. Now, you don;t have to use a Stamp-n-doodle image, but if you do we reward you with an extra entry in the challenge!! I love both kids of embossing, so I had a bunch of fun with this challenge. I used Wet(heat), and dry embossing on my card for this week. A lot of people don;t think about using heat embossing with Digi images, but it is so simple to do. Simply color the areas that you want to emboss with a Versamarker and add your choice of EP, heat like you would if you used a rubber stamp, and that's it. So, here is what I created with the Cardinal image from Stamp-n-doodle:
I used Stampin Up's Iridescent Ice Embossing Powder on the snowy branches of the tree that the pretty cardinal is sitting on. The background was created using a Cuttlebug embossing folder. Tuesday, November 29, 2011

Stamp-n-doodle Tuesday!

Welcoem to another Stamp-n-doodle Tuesday! We DT ladies have a very cute image of 3 children bringing home their Christmas tree to show off to you today. The image is called "Tree". Here is what I created with it:



As soon as I saw this I knew that I wanted to cut it out with an oval and mount it onto a Stampin Up Top Note Di-cut. The top note was cut out of SU Certainly Celery, the card base is Garden Green. The greeting is from the retired SU stamp set called "Party Punch". I first stamped it in Garden Green ink, and punched it out, then stamped it again in Cherry Cobbler, then punched out the center with a 1" circle punch and layered it on top of the Garden green image with a foam pop dot. I added a couple of red sticky pearls, and that was it. Simple and Elegant was the look that I was after with this image. Hope you like it.

Tuesday, December 14, 2010

Soft Pencil Tuesday!!!!

Yay, it is Soft Pencil Day! I make it no secret that Soft Pencil Day is my favorite day to blog, love her cute little images! I originally printed this weeks image out to put onto a card, but decided to alter a cardboard coaster with it instead to make an ornament. I get these packs of 6 coasters each at Michael's craft store, thinking I could do something paper craftery (I know, that is not a real word) with it. Well, all of a sudden the other day I came up with this Christmas ornament idea. So, watch my blog for some more ornaments in the next few days or so. Also, as soon as I finish this blog post, I am going to post this in my Zibbet store for sale.

So, first I colored Michu with my Prismacolor markers, then I added some Liquid Applique to the parts the Santa suit that are supposed to be fluffy. I let that dry overnight and then heated it with my heat gun. Next, I cut out my image with one of my circle nestibilities, and matted with my scalloped nestibilities. Then, I turned it upside down and used some tombo liquid glue to adhere the fringe fiber. Next I traced the coaster onto some card stock, and cut it out, adhered that to the coaster, then adhered the image to the coaster. The last thing was to cut a hole in the coaster with my crop-o-dile, and add the ribbon bow and loop to hang it with. The whole thing was so easy, run to your nearest Michael's and get some of these and make some for your self, or buy some from me. LOL. I want to explain something to you, it's a bit of an apology. The watermark is located directly over the image on my card for a reason. I was doing some design work for Sugar Creek Hollow, and the owner received an email thanking her for her beautiful work, and the person actually told her that she was going to print out the card front multiple times, and adhere it to blank cards for quick Christmas cards. That is stealing folks! That is stealing from the image creator, and the card creator! So, to protect myself and the companies that I design for, I will from now on (unless the companies tell me not to), be placing my watermark directly over the image on my creations! A lot of people don't realize how much hard work goes into digi images, designing and blogging with them, etc from the company owners down to us DT members. So, I am deeply sorry, if this is bothersome to all of my blog followers but it is a necessity.
